WILL MARK BRAINLIEST IF CORRECT❤️❤️<br> Simplify the expression -5+i/2i<br> Step by step
zhenek [66]

Answer:

For complex numbers,

a + bi and a - bi

they have the interesting property that if you add them you get the real number 2a

and if you multiply them , because of the difference of square pattern, you get a^2 - b^2 i^2

But since i^2 = -1, we end up with a real number as a product.

e.g. 6 - 5i and 6 + 5i are conjugates of each other

sum = 6-5i + 6+5i = 12

product = 36 - 25i^2

= 36 -(-25) = 61

Your question is even easier, since the denominator is a monomial instead of a binomial, so we just have to multiply by i/i

Also I believe, according to the answer, that you have a typo, and you meant

(-5+i)/(2i)

= (-5+i)/(2i) *i/i

= (-5i + i^2)/2i^2)

= (-5i +i^2)/-2

= (-5i - 1)/-2

= (1 + 5i)/2 or they way they have it: 1/2 + 5i/2

Which statement describes the symmetry of the data in the two box plots?
inysia [295]

Answer:

The data in country B are more symmetric than the data in country A.

Step-by-step explanation:

The following information is missing:

<em>The box plots show the average wind speeds, in miles per hour, for various cities in two different countries. Average Wind Speeds of Cities in Country A 2 box plots. The number line goes from 1 to 11. For the average wind speeds of cities in country A, the whiskers range from 1 to 9.5, and the box ranges from 3 to 7. A line divides the box at 4. For the average wind speeds of cities in country B, the whiskers range from 1.2 to 11, and the box ranges from 4 to 9. A line divides the box at 6. Average Wind Speeds of Cities in Country B</em>

Country A

  • minimum: 1
  • quartile 1: 3
  • median: 4
  • quartile 3: 7
  • maximum: 9.5

Country B

  • minimum: 1.2
  • quartile 1: 4
  • median: 6
  • quartile 3: 9
  • maximum: 11

We can see that the difference between quartile 1 and minimum, median and quartile 1, quartile 3 and median, and maximum and quartile 3 is more homogeneous in Country B than Country A, then Country B is more symmetric.
